Gontrand Name meanings & History
Gontrand is derived from the Germanic name Gundahar, which means "warrior" or "war army". It was commonly used among the Burgundians, a Germanic tribe that originated in what is now modern-day Poland and moved to eastern France. The name Gontrand means "warrior" or "war army". Variant of Gontran. Gontrand is a rare name that is most commonly found in French-speaking countries. It may also be used by people of German or Burgundian heritage.
